Operating Room Assistant (ORA)

Operating Room Assistant (ORA) functions as a member of the Perioperative Service team under the direct supervision of a RN. Responsible for transporting patients from their rooms to surgery, from one area to another within the department of surgical services and the hospital. Responsible for assisting in general cleaning and room turnover, running errands, relaying messages, and assisting with basic patient care.

Responsibilities

  • Correctly identifies patients and safely transports them to and from the operating room, holding area, or post anesthesia care area.
  • Helps turnover OR suites.
  • Assists in positioning, lifting and transferring patients as directed.
  • Assists with case set up for assigned rooms.
  • Cleans designated supply areas and adheres to Infection Control and departmental guideline in doing so.
  • Cleans designated equipment in area assigned and adheres to guidelines.
  • Assists with general upkeep of area to provide safe, clean, organized environment.
  • Performs between case clean-up of anesthesia equipment and maintains changing circuits and tubing.
  • Communicates with Sterile Processing to obtain supplies as needed.
  • Obtains necessary equipment, supplies and positioning aides for cases.
  • Restocks sterile supplies in OR storage areas and OR rooms as needed.
  • Returns clean equipment to equipment storage area.
  • Checks and stocks solutions, rotating inventory as needed.
  • Orders and maintains adequate par levels for all anesthesia supplies and equipment.
  • Completes assignments in timely manner and utilizes time effectively.
  • Reports equipment problems to appropriate person.
  • Demonstrates proficiency in Autoclave use.
  • Stocks anesthesia carts as directed.
  • Stocks anesthesia closet/supply area as directed.
  • Performs BI test/A test.
  • Transports specimens, equipment or supplies utilizing appropriate and safe techniques.
  • Retrieves blood from Blood Bank.
  • Performs and documents temperature, humidity checks for OR room. Performs and documents temperature checks for refrigerator/freezer.
  • Provides considerate respectful care focused upon the patients' individual needs.
  • Affirms the patient's right to make decisions regarding his/her medical care, including the decision to discontinue treatment, to the extent permitted by law. Demonstrates an understanding of the range of care needed based on the age of the patients cared for.
  • Demonstrates knowledge of growth, development and/or adult health throughout the life span as appropriate to the job performed.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• One-year clinical experience in accredited hospital with OR experience preferred.
  • BLS certification required.
  • Ability to understand the operation of some equipment and machinery and ability function independently. Strong professional, organizational, and interpersonal skills to effectively relate with all members of the healthcare team.
